This bill creates a new legal protection that shields health care professionals, health care facilities, first responders, and others from being sued for COVID-19 exposures that occur while they are performing their duties in good faith. The law defines COVID-19 and related terms to establish which workers and facilities qualify for this liability protection.
This bill does not directly amend codified state law.
